R.E. Load Messenger Bags
R.E. Load is another company that has based there products on bike culture, and more specifically the messenger community. The company got it’s start in Philadelphia ten years ago and now one of the two original designers has moved back to Seattle (where she was originally from). They themselves are bike messengers and design their bags with that in mind. The production of the bags are done all from scratch, the cutting, and stitching are all done by themselves, they even handle the phones. Not only can you purchase the pre made bags that they have but they also construct custom bags as well. They pretty much will do anything, they have made a J. Dilla bag and a Pabst bag so I think the options are pretty open. These guys are serious about what they make and stress the quality, durability and function of their bags.
